Jump to content

    
Sign in to follow this  
_sv_

Плавающее среднее.

Recommended Posts

вот небольшой скрипт для матлаб...

Все ... не очень хорошо при малом M = 5 (ошибка до 20%), но уже для М = 36 она не превышает одного процента.

У меня результаты сильно отличаются от Ваших.

Почему - буду разбираться дальше.

Правда, ошибки у меня уже в пределах, для меня допустимых.

Продолжу завтра.

 

Спасибо.

Share this post


Link to post
Share on other sites

Использую функцию выход=(выход+вход)/2. Если ее каскадировать, то получается хороший сплайн для прямоугольных сигналов.

Правильный эквивалент все-таки: выход=выход+(вход-выход)/2.

Или в записи _sv_: output = output + FILTER_CONST * (input - output), где FILTER_CONST <= 0,5 иначе схема - генератор. Это интегрирующая цепочка, только вот частота среза далеко не Fs*FILTER_CONST, так как при FILTER_CONST = 0,5 она равна Fs*0,113.

Edited by Corner

Share this post


Link to post
Share on other sites
Правильный эквивалент ... output = output + FILTER_CONST * (input - output),
Та вроде - да.

 

интегрирующая цепочка ... частота среза ... равна Fs*0,113.
И это тоже, похоже, верно.

 

 

Математические эксперименты мною пока прекращены. Обнаружились проблемы на плате.

Установлены два двух ваттных ИК светодида. Жарят так, что забивают мне датчик.

Это при том, что приняты все (как мне казалось) меры для предотвращения этого эффекта.

Фильтры, механические пергородки и т.д.

 

К теме вернусь чуток позже.

Share this post


Link to post
Share on other sites
К теме вернусь чуток позже.

 

Вернулись к вопросу.

Оказалась проблема не совсем там, где искали.

Фильтры и все остальное работают точно так, как должны.

 

Вылезла проблема перегрева платы при включенной ИК подсветке.

Грелся датчик вместе с платой. Давал медленно ползущие ввех значения.

Я считал, что ошибка в матемалике фильтра.

 

Спасибо всем участовавшим и отдельное andyp

 

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this